Nydam Photography is an Austin-based photography studio operated by Tanya and Arlen Nydam. Arlen — the photographer behind the lens — turned professional in 2008 and brings nearly two decades of experience to every shoot. His documentary-style approach covers weddings, sports, corporate events, sacramental ceremonies, and family portraits.
Tanya personally shepherds every wedding project, handling coordination and client experience from first inquiry to final gallery delivery. Together, they've built a studio that covers five distinct specialties — based in Austin, and available to travel worldwide.
Nydam Photography has also cultivated a professional photography community in Austin through The PhotoPro. Arlen leads online workshops, and the community regularly hosts other speakers from the photography industry.
